Clarington Wins Game Three of PJHL Eastern Conference Final Against Napanee

In Hockey

Clarington Eagles beat the Napanee Raiders at the Strathcona Paper Centre in Napanee on Wednesday, April 17, 2024.

Nearly 1,100 people came out to watch the tight playing hockey game.

Clarington scored two goals in the first period and that was the only goal until Napanee pulled their goalie and scored with just over two minutes left in the game.

Clarington leads the series three games to one for the Eastern Conference Final of the PJHL.

The next game of the best of seven is Thursday, April 18, 2024 in Bowmanville at 7:25 p.m.
